β2-adrenergic receptor polymorphisms increase the risk of coronary artery stenosis

Background and Objectives:Gly389Arg polymorphism of β1 receptor gene increases function. Also, The Arg16Gly polymorphism of the β2-adrenergic receptor is associated with enhanced agonist-mediated desensitization in the vasculature, and the Gln27Glu polymorphism of the β2 receptor is associated with increased agonist-mediated responsiveness. Therefore, polymorphisms of the β2-adrenergic receptor are important determinants of the vascular stress. We investigated whether the polymorphisms of β-adrenergic receptor genes are associated with coronary artery stenosis Methods :Coronary artery stenosis group was confirmed by coronary angiography (N=129) and normal control group showed normal coronary angiographic findings(N=139). The genotype frequencies of G389A polymorphism, Arg16Gly polymorphism , and Gln27Glu polymorphism are analyzed in the two groups. Results:The overall allele frequencies of Arg389, Gly16, and Glu27 were 0.82, 0.40, and 0.50, respectively. The overall frequencies of caucacian is 0.73, 0.61 ,and 0.43, respectively. There was no differences in the prevalence of the β1 Gly389Arg polymophism between coronary artery stenosis group and normal control group. By contrast, the frequency of the Glu/Glu+Gln/Glu genotype of β2-receptor was significantly higher in coronary artery stenosis group than in normal control group (91.1% vs 55.7% , p<0.001). And the frequency of the Gly/Gly +Gly/Arg genotype of β2 receptor was singnificantly higher in coronary artery stenosis group than in the control group (88.9% vs 54.2% : p<0.001) Conclusion:The Glu27 allele of β2 receptor genes and the Gly16 allele of β2 receptor genes were associated with a higher risk of coronary artery stenosis. This result support the hypothesis that enhanced vascular stress to coronary artery increases the risk of coronary artery disease. But Gly389Arg polymorphism of β1 receptor gene doesn`t increase coronary risk, because that β1 receptor is cardic selective receptor but β2 receptor is vascular selcetive receptor. This is the first study in the world to demonstrate the relationship between β adrenergic receptor polymorphisms and coronary artery stenosis.
